Teiid: Erőteljes nyílt forráskódú adatbázisrendszer az adatintegrációhoz és -elemzéshez
A Teiid egy nyílt forráskódú, elosztott adatbázis-rendszer, amely több adatforrást is támogat, és egységes nézetet biztosít az adatokról. Eredetileg az IBM fejlesztette ki, jelenleg pedig a Linux Foundation Teiid Project karbantartója. A Teiid számos olyan szolgáltatást kínál, amelyek hasznossá teszik az adatok integrációjához és elemzéséhez, többek között:
1. Többforrás támogatása: A Teiid sokféle adatforráshoz tud csatlakozni, beleértve a relációs adatbázisokat, a NoSQL adatbázisokat, a felhőalapú tárolási szolgáltatásokat és még sok mást.
2. Egységes nézet: A Teiid egységes nézetet biztosít az összes csatlakoztatott forrásból származó adatokról, lehetővé téve a fejlesztők számára, hogy úgy dolgozzanak az adatokkal, mintha azokat egyetlen adatbázisban tárolnák.
3. Skálázhatóság: A Teiid-et vízszintes skálázásra tervezték, így nagy mennyiségű adatot és magas szintű párhuzamosságot kezelhet a teljesítmény romlása nélkül.
4. Rugalmas adatmodellezés: A Teiid számos adatmodellt támogat, beleértve a relációs, dokumentum-orientált és gráf adatbázisokat.
5. Nagyteljesítményű lekérdezés: A Teiid nagy teljesítményű lekérdezési képességeket biztosít, beleértve az SQL és NoSQL lekérdezések támogatását.
6. Integráció big data eszközökkel: A Teiid integrálható olyan népszerű big data eszközökkel, mint a Hadoop, a Spark és a Flink.
7. Biztonság: A Teiid robusztus biztonsági funkciókat kínál, beleértve a hitelesítés és az engedélyezés támogatását.
8. Bővíthetőség: A Teiid nagymértékben bővíthető, lehetővé téve a fejlesztők számára, hogy egyéni funkciókat adjanak hozzá bővítmények és bővítmények segítségével.
Teiid egy hatékony eszköz az adatok integrációjához és elemzéséhez, és számos alkalmazásban használható, például:
1. Adattárház: A Teiid segítségével nagyméretű adattárházak építhetők, amelyek több forrásból származó adatokat integrálnak.
2. Big data analytics: A Teiid a Hadoop, Spark vagy más elosztott tárolórendszerekben tárolt nagy adathalmazok elemzésére használható.
3. Valós idejű adatintegráció: A Teiid segítségével valós idejű adatfolyamok integrálhatók IoT-eszközökből, érzékelőkből és más forrásokból.
4. Felhőalapú alkalmazások: A Teiid felhőalapú infrastruktúrán való futtatásra készült, így jó választás a felhőalapú alkalmazásokhoz.
5. Gépi tanulás: A Teiid felhasználható adatok integrálására a gépi tanulási modellekhez, lehetővé téve a fejlesztők számára a modellek hatékonyabb betanítását és üzembe helyezését.